Instructions:

1. for the ice cream, cut the bananas into pieces and sprinkle on the spot with the juice of one lemon. Add honey, powdered sugar and vanilla sugar. Blend everything together with a hand blender and cook for half an hour in the refrigerator.

Add the egg whites, salt and whipped cream to the banana mixture, whisk again, fill into the ice cream maker and freeze for 20-25 minutes. Transfer the ice cream to a freezing mold and place in the freezer.

For the cocktail, blanch (scald) the peaches with hot water, remove the skin and cut into small pieces. Cut the papayas in half lengthwise and scoop out the seeds. Remove the flesh from the peel and cut into pieces. Mash the fruit pieces with the juice and nectar. 4.

Add the milk and 8 scoops of banana ice cream (about 400 ml) to the fruit puree form and beat everything together repeatedly for a short time.

Fill the cocktail into long drink glasses. Add a few ice cubes and garnish the cocktail with an orange slice and lemon balm.
